The Wine Library Success Story
Gary Vaynerchuk joined his family’s retail wine organization in 1996 after graduating from college. The shop, initially called Shopper’s Discount Liquors, was renamed Wine Library and ran out of Springfield, New Jersey.
He transformed the standard brick-and-mortar store into an e-commerce powerhouse. Gary recognized the capacity of the internet early and introduced winelibrary.com to reach consumers beyond the local area. Under his direction, the business grew from $3 million to over $60 million in yearly earnings within a five-year period.
In 2006, he released Wine Library TV, a daily video blog site on YouTube that reviewed white wines in a non-traditional, energetic design. The program ran for almost 1,000 episodes and brought in a substantial following. This relocation showed his understanding of emerging digital platforms and content marketing.
Key elements of his Wine Library strategy included:
Direct engagement with clients through video material
Constructing an online white wine community
Making white wine education available and entertaining
Leveraging e-commerce to broaden market reach
His approach to entrepreneurship at Wine Library integrated traditional retail knowledge with digital innovation. He invested hours reacting to consumer e-mails and comments, constructing relationships that equated into sales and brand loyalty.
The Wine Library experience established Gary as a voice in both the red wine market and digital marketing. His success with the household company offered the structure and reliability for his later ventures in marketing and entrepreneurship.

VaynerX and the VaynerMedia Empire
Gary Vaynerchuk established VaynerMedia in 2009 as a digital advertising agency with his sibling AJ Vaynerchuk. The firm rapidly grew to serve significant Fortune 1000 brands seeking competence in social networks marketing and digital method.
VaynerMedia established itself by helping companies like PepsiCo navigate the evolving digital landscape. The agency’s method focused on developing content specifically developed for social networks platforms rather than repurposing standard advertising.
In 2017, Vaynerchuk produced VaynerX as a parent company to house VaynerMedia and other endeavors. This holding company structure permitted expansion into various areas while keeping the core advertising organization.
Key VaynerX Holdings:
VaynerMedia (flagship advertising agency).
Gallery Media Group (gotten publisher).
The Sasha Group (creative firm).
VaynerSpeakers (speaker representation).
Gallery Media Group, which VaynerX got, brought media properties and content production capabilities into the company. This acquisition expanded VaynerX beyond pure advertising services into content publishing.
The company kept its concentrate on serving business customers while constructing a reputation for understanding emerging platforms. VaynerMedia’s customer roster grew to consist of various Fortune 1000 brands throughout various markets.
Vaynerchuk has actually likewise participated in efforts like the Global Citizen Forum, though his primary business focus stayed on growing the VaynerX community. The organization utilizes over 1,000 people across multiple workplaces worldwide, serving customers in North America, Europe, and Asia.

Books and Thought Leadership.
Gary Vaynerchuk has established himself as a New York Times bestselling author through multiple publications that concentrate on entrepreneurship, marketing, and individual advancement. His first book, Crush It!, published in 2009, encouraged readers to monetize their passions through social media and personal branding.
In 2013, he released Jab, Jab, Jab, Right Hook, which outlined his technique for social media marketing. The book highlighted the importance of offering worth to audiences before making sales pitches. The Thank You Economy, another notable work, analyzed how organizations need to adapt to consumer expectations in the digital age.
His publisher HarperCollins has actually worked with him on a number of titles. Twelve and a Half explored psychological intelligence and the function of soft skills in service success. The book identified twelve important emotional components plus one that Vaynerchuk considers vital for professional achievement.
Day Trading Attention represents his most current contribution to marketing literature. The book focuses on understanding and profiting from customer attention throughout various platforms and media channels.
His books typically blend practical suggestions with his direct interaction design. They often consist of case studies, platform-specific strategies, and actionable frameworks. As a successful author, Vaynerchuk has actually offered millions of copies worldwide.
His believed leadership extends beyond conventional publishing through podcasts, keynote speeches, and social networks content. He consistently deals with topics like entrepreneurship, digital marketing, and self-awareness in his written work.
VeeFriends, Collectibles, and New Ventures.
In May 2021, Gary Vaynerchuk released VeeFriends, an NFT collection including 10,255 special character tokens. Each token given holders access to VeeCon, an annual organization and marketing conference.
The job represented his entry into the blockchain and digital collectibles space. VeeFriends characters embodied various qualities and worths that Vaynerchuk considered important for organization and life.
VeeCon debuted in Minneapolis in 2022 as a multi-day occasion exclusively for VeeFriends token holders. The conference included speakers, networking opportunities, and home entertainment. Subsequent VeeCon occasions continued to act as a main energy for NFT holders.
The VeeFriends environment expanded with extra collections:.
VeeFriends Series 2 – Released in 2022 with new characters and energies.
VeeFriends Book Games – A companion series tied to his kids’s book initiatives.
Mini-collections and scandal sheets.
Vaynerchuk partnered with Macy’s in 2022 to bring VeeFriends characters to physical product, consisting of toys and clothing. This move bridged his digital antiques with conventional retail circulation.
He placed VeeFriends as a copyright brand name with plans extending beyond NFTs. The characters appeared in various formats consisting of books, toys, and potential media content.
The task dealt with obstacles during the more comprehensive NFT market decline in 2022-2023. Vaynerchuk kept his dedication to providing worth to token holders through VeeCon and other energies regardless of market conditions.
